IMR-32 and SK-N-AS cells were trypsinized and reverse transfected using Lipofectamine® RNAiMax (Life Technologies) and 50 μM of the following siRNAs (Life Technologies): GAS5 Silencer® Select siRNA (cat #: n272331), TP53 Silencer® Select siRNA (cat #: s607), BRCA1 Silencer® Select siRNA (cat #: s459), GADD45A Silencer® Select siRNA (cat #: s225791), and Silencer® Select negative control #1 (cat #: 4390843). Cells were seeded into 6-well plates at a density of 2.5 × 105 cells per well. Cells were incubated for 24 or 48 hours at 37°C in a CO2 incubator. Once the transfection period was complete, cells were harvested and counted for use in cell biology assays. The efficiency of gene knockdown was assessed by quantitative real-time PCR (qRT-PCR).
